What import duty does a buyer in United States pay on Cotton woven fabric from India?
No FTA is currently active between India and United States for this product. The applicable rate is the MFN duty of 8.4 %. Import duties are assessed on the CIF value of the shipment. Exporters should confirm the exact HS code at the 6-digit or 8-digit level with their freight forwarder or customs broker, as sub-heading rates can differ from the 4-digit heading rate.
What certifications does Cotton woven fabric need to enter United States?
Cotton woven fabric exported from India to United States typically requires USA Origin requirements, OEKO-TEX if downstream. The NTM (non-tariff measure) complexity for this product-market combination is medium: additional documentation and certification are required. Buyers in United States often conduct pre-shipment audits or require third-party lab test certificates before placing repeat orders. Indian exporters should confirm current regulatory requirements with the relevant United States import authority before shipment.
